Bofoakwa Tano FC goalkeeper, Emmanuel Kobi, has set his eyes on reaching a record-breaking 20 clean sheets in the Divison One League this season.
The 20-year-old is looking to usurp Samartex goalkeeper Lawrence Ansah who has kept nineteen clean sheets - the highest ever in the Zone.
Kobi, who did not concede a goal in 13 matches out of 24 appearances is hell-bent on setting a record.
"I have set a target of wanting to keep 20 clean sheets. I am working hard and learning from European goalkeepers so that I can achieve my target." Kobi exclusively told JoySports.
Superb from this season

The shot-stopper has maintained his side's unbeaten start in the Division One League, Zone One, with zero goals conceded in six matches.
Bofoakwa Tano are sitting at the top of the table with 16 points as they continue their quest for Premier League qualification.
The Sunyani-based side also progressed to the next stage of the FA Cup after thumping Young Apostles 3-0 - seven clean sheets in all competitions for Kobby.
"It is a dream come true [seven clean sheets in seven matches] because I was not expecting something like this. I will keep on working hard so that I will get more."
Kobi has been at Bofoakwa Tano for the past five seasons.
